jquery警报没有出现

时间:2016-11-09 11:12:12

标签: jquery html

我试图加载我的jquery脚本但是当我加载页面时,不会出现警告消息。 main.js文件保存在我拥有index.html页面的同一文件夹中,所以我用它来调用页面,但没有发生任何事情,我也没有看到任何错误。

<script type="text/javascript" src="main.js"></script>

这是我的html:

<!DOCTYPE html>
<html lang="en">
    <head>
      <title>Bootstrap Example</title>
      <meta charset="utf-8">
      <meta name="viewport" content="width=device-width, initial-scale=1">
      <link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css">
      <link rel="stylesheet" href="main.css">
      <link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/font-awesome/4.6.3/css/font-awesome.min.css">
    </head>

    <p>Lorem ipsum dolor sit amet, consectetur adipisicing elit. In veniam doloremque voluptate debitis quaerat ipsum, officia, ad exercitationem placeat quasi nobis enim itaque. Adipisci ullam magnam sequi eum maiores, quia!</p>

    <script type="text/javascript" src="main.js"></script>
    <script src="https://ajax.googleapis.com/ajax/libs/jquery/3.1.1/jquery.min.js"></script>
  <script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/js/bootstrap.min.js"></script>
</body>
</html>

jQuery的:

( function( $ ) {
    $(document).ready(function (){
        alert('This shit is not working');
    });
} )( jQuery );

3 个答案:

答案 0 :(得分:7)

试试这个

<!DOCTYPE html>
<html lang="en">
    <head>
      <title>Bootstrap Example</title>
      <meta charset="utf-8">
      <meta name="viewport" content="width=device-width, initial-scale=1">
      <link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css">
      <link rel="stylesheet" href="main.css">
      <link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/font-awesome/4.6.3/css/font-awesome.min.css">
    </head>

    <p>Lorem ipsum dolor sit amet, consectetur adipisicing elit. In veniam doloremque voluptate debitis quaerat ipsum, officia, ad exercitationem placeat quasi nobis enim itaque. Adipisci ullam magnam sequi eum maiores, quia!</p>


    <script src="https://ajax.googleapis.com/ajax/libs/jquery/3.1.1/jquery.min.js"></script>
    <script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/js/bootstrap.min.js"></script>
    <script type="text/javascript" src="main.js"></script>
</body>
</html>

首先需要包含jQuery,然后才能使用它。

答案 1 :(得分:0)

您必须先加载jquery库,然后加载jquery代码。

<script type="text/javascript" src="main.js"></script>

答案 2 :(得分:0)

<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.1.1/jquery.min.js"></script>
<script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/js/bootstrap.min.js"></script>
<script type="text/javascript" src="main.js"></script>

尝试一次